More Performers Announced for "48th Annual Academy of Country Music Awards," Sunday, April 7
Brad Paisley will perform along with his special guests Dierks Bentley, Hunter Hayes, Brantley Gilbert, Jana Kramer and Florida Georgia Line at this year's Fan Jam.

Brad Paisley, headliner of the 3rd Annual ACM Fan Jam and Post-Award Concert, will perform along with his special guests Dierks Bentley, Hunter Hayes, and ACM New Artist of the Year Presented by Kohl's Department Stores nominees Brantley Gilbert, Jana Kramer and Florida Georgia Line at this year's Fan Jam, the fans-only, live concert event taking place during and after the 48TH ANNUAL ACADEMY OF COUNTRY AWARDS, part of which will be broadcast during the Awards Sunday, April 7 (8:00-11:00 PM live ET/delayed PT) on the CBS Television Network. GRAMMY(R) Award-winning musician LL COOL J, star of the hit CBS drama series "NCIS: Los Angeles" and who will be releasing his new album Authentic on April 30, will make a special appearance during the event. Storme Warren, host of GAC's "Headline Country," will emcee the Fan Jam for the first time.

The Fan Jam will also feature an additional performance in support of the ACM Lifting Lives(R) on-stage moment, an annual initiative that raises money for designated charities, with the participating artist to be announced in the coming weeks.

As previously announced, multiple ACM Award winner Brad Paisley will headline this year's Fan Jam, which gives country music lovers the ultimate fan pass to be part of the 48th ANNUAL ACADEMY OF COUNTRY MUSIC AWARDS. Throughout the three-hour Awards broadcast from the MGM Grand Garden Arena, there will be live ACM Fan Jam performances by top tier music acts via remote from the Orleans Arena in Las Vegas, with the party continuing in a post-award concert.

After making it through the first round of fan voting, nominees Gilbert, Kramer and Florida Georgia Line will now compete for the coveted ACM New Artist of the Year Presented by Kohl's. The winner will be awarded on the ACM Fan Jam stage during the live Awards broadcast. Fans can vote for their favorite New Artist at www.VoteACM.com beginning Monday, March 25 at 3:00 PM, ET/12:00 PM, PT until Sunday, April 7 at 8:00 PM, ET/5:00 PM, PT (before the live show starts).

Brad Paisley has won 14 Academy of Country Music Awards, including Male Vocalist of the Year a record-setting five consecutive times and wins in the Album of the Year, Video of the Year and Vocal Event of the Year categories. His eighth album, Wheelhouse, is scheduled for release April 9, and his new single, "Southern Comfort Zone," recently became the artist's 21st #1 hit. Paisley's highly anticipated "Beat This Summer Tour presented by Cracker Barrel Old Country Store(R)" kicks off May 9 in St. Louis, Mo., and will hit more than 29 cities in the United States and Canada during the summer months.

Dierks Bentley is an ACM Award-winning singer/songwriter who has forged his own brand of country music, combining classic country songwriting, influences of bluegrass instrumentation and the energy of rock and roll. Bentley's sixth studio album, Home, released in 2012, debuted at #1 and has spawned three chart-toppings hits, marking 10 career #1 songs as a singer and songwriter. Currently, he is on the "Locked & Reloaded Tour" with longtime friend Miranda Lambert. On April 6, Bentley will headline the ACM Party for a Cause Festival, a two-day outdoor music festival during "The Week Vegas Goes Country(R)."

Hunter Hayes has six ACM nominations, including two in the Song of the Year category as the artist and composer, as well as in the Single Record of the Year category as the artist and producer for "Wanted." He rounds out his nominations with New Male Vocalist of the Year and Video of the Year for "Wanted." Hunter's GRAMMY(R) nominated self-titled debut album has generated three smash hits, including his current single, "Somebody's Heartbreak," which has already entered the Top 5 and is certified gold, as well as his near-triple-platinum-selling #1 single "Wanted." Hayes, a celebrated musician, songwriter and performer, currently is on the "Blown Away Tour" with Carrie Underwood.

Brantley Gilbert has two Academy of Country Music Award nominations this year, New Artist of the Year and New Male Vocalist of the Year, and his unique sound of Country-Rock-Soul has turned him into one of country's hottest newcomers. Gilbert's sophomore project, the Gold-certified Halfway to Heaven Deluxe, debuted at #2 on the Billboard Country Albums Chart and produced two gold #1 singles, "Country Must Be Country Wide" and "You Don't Know Her Like I Do." As a celebrated songwriter, he has penned three #1 hits, "My Kinda Party," "Dirt Road Anthem" and "Country Must Be Country Wide." Currently, Gilbert is playing to sold-out arenas in the UK and North America on his "Hell on Wheels Tour."

Jana Kramer is the Academy of Country Music Awards' New Female Vocalist of the Year and is also nominated for New Artist of the Year as one of the freshest young voices in country music today. Kramer, whose self-titled album was named "Best of 2012" by Billboard and iTunes, has sold more than a million tracks, including more than 100,000 of the new single "Whiskey" and more than a half-million of "Why Ya Wanna." In addition to her debut album premiering at #5, the success of "Why Ya Wanna" also earned Kramer the title of highest-charting debut single from a new female artist since 2006 (previously held by Taylor Swift), as well as making her one of the fastest-rising debut artists of 2012. She will be on the road with Darius Rucker's "True Believers Tour" in May and will join the North American "Ten Times Crazier Tour" with Blake Shelton and Easton Corbin on July 19 in Virginia Beach, Va.

Florida Georgia Line has three Academy of Country Music Award nominations this year, New Artist of the Year, New Vocal Duo or Group of the Year and Vocal Duo of the Year. Since releasing the top-selling, multi-week #1 debut single "Cruise," which has since hit double platinum, this hot country duo has been quickly garnering buzz among fans, media and superstars alike. Their debut album, Here's to the Good Times, earned the highest debut album sales of 2012 for a new country artist. Currently, they are traveling North America with Luke Bryan on his "Dirt Road Diaries Tour."

LL COOL J is an entertainment icon who has found great success crossing into multiple mediums. A two-time GRAMMY(R) Award winner, recording artist, talented actor, author, NAACP Image Award winner, entrepreneur and philanthropist, he continues to display his wide range of talents with every project. Currently, he stars in the CBS hit primetime drama series NCIS: LOS ANGELES, and continuing his musical expedition three decades after he first released music, LL is proudly prepping to release his latest project, Authentic.

The ACM Fan Jam is part of "The ACM Experience," which takes place in conjunction with "The Week Vegas Goes Country(R)," and is a family-friendly country music lifestyle event that includes the free-to-the-public ACM Expo and the ACM Party for a Cause Festival to be held April 5 through April 7 at The Orleans Hotel and Casino in Las Vegas.
